Book Overview

This collection, "Protectionist Pamphlets, U.S. Elections, 1890," offers a snapshot of the economic and political debates surrounding the 1890 United States elections. These pamphlets, written anonymously, present arguments in favor of protectionist trade policies prevalent at the time. They provide valuable insight into the economic ideologies that shaped late 19th-century American politics and the role of tariffs in national development.

These primary source documents illuminate the strategies employed by advocates of protectionism to influence public opinion and policy. Examining these pamphlets allows readers to understand the historical context of trade debates and their impact on American society. Students and researchers interested in economic history, political science, and the history of U.S. trade policy will find this collection a compelling resource.
